Can you splice multimode fiber to single-mode fiber?

Coupling a multimode fiber to a single-mode fiber will cause about 20 dB loss. Connecting a 62.5 fiber to a 50 micron core fiber will cause 2 to 4 dB loss, depending on the type of source (laser or LED). In any case, it can be enough loss to prevent network equipment from working properly.

Can you mix 62.5 and 50 micron fiber?

If and when users choose to make the switch, he warns that they should avoid mixing 50- and 62.5-micron cables in a single system, for three primary reasons. The difference in core sizes could cause high loss when transmitting from the 62.5-micron into the 50-micron fiber.

Does single-mode fiber support 10G?

As noted before, single-mode patch cables can be used for 10G 10GBASE-LRM SFP+, 10GBASE-LR SFP+, 10GBASE-ER SFP+, 10GBASE-ZR SFP+, 10GBASE-CWDM SFP+, 10GBASE-DWDM SFP+ and SFP+ BiDi modules. Multimode fibers, especially the OM3 and OM4 cables, are supported for 10GBASE-SR SFP+ transceiver modules.

What is mode conditioning fiber patch cord?

Mode Conditioning Patch Cables (MCP) is a duplex multimode patch cord that has a small length of single-mode fiber cable at the start of the transmission leg including a single mode to multi-mode offset fiber connection part.

Can I use OM1 and OM3?

If you are removing OM1 cable and installing OM3 or OM4, then these can be used. They will work with the technology that is supported by OM1. However, you cannot mix and match OM1 with OM3 and OM4 due to the difference in the core sizes. It would be like mating up a garden hose with a fire hose.

Can you run 10g over 62.5 multimode fiber?

The 10GBaseLRM transceiver can potentially reach 220m (721ft) over 62.5µm (OM1) fiber plant when combined with a special mode conditioning fiber patch cable.
